《工業(yè)機(jī)器人與智能制造》課件25-3.4 工業(yè)機(jī)器人編程指令4_第1頁
《工業(yè)機(jī)器人與智能制造》課件25-3.4 工業(yè)機(jī)器人編程指令4_第2頁
《工業(yè)機(jī)器人與智能制造》課件25-3.4 工業(yè)機(jī)器人編程指令4_第3頁
《工業(yè)機(jī)器人與智能制造》課件25-3.4 工業(yè)機(jī)器人編程指令4_第4頁
《工業(yè)機(jī)器人與智能制造》課件25-3.4 工業(yè)機(jī)器人編程指令4_第5頁
已閱讀5頁,還剩13頁未讀, 繼續(xù)免費(fèi)閱讀

下載本文檔

版權(quán)說明:本文檔由用戶提供并上傳,收益歸屬內(nèi)容提供方,若內(nèi)容存在侵權(quán),請進(jìn)行舉報或認(rèn)領(lǐng)

文檔簡介

《先進(jìn)制造技術(shù)》單元3

工業(yè)機(jī)器人編程延時符單元3工業(yè)機(jī)器人編程3.1工業(yè)機(jī)器人的坐標(biāo)系3.2用戶坐標(biāo)系的設(shè)置3.3工具坐標(biāo)系的設(shè)置3.4機(jī)器人編程指令3.5區(qū)域監(jiān)控3.6絕對零點位置的設(shè)置3.7編程任務(wù)1創(chuàng)建簡單程序3.8編程任務(wù)2添加WHILE…DO…3.9編程任務(wù)3添加(賦值)指令3.10編程任務(wù)4抓料單元3工業(yè)機(jī)器人編程3.4.1運(yùn)動指令

3.4.2歸原點指令

3.4.3設(shè)置指令

3.4.4系統(tǒng)功能指令

3.4.5流程控制指令

3.4.6輸入輸出指令

3.4.7模擬量輸入輸出指令

3.4.8觸發(fā)功能指令3.4.6數(shù)字量輸入輸出指令DIN.Wait等待直到數(shù)字輸入端口被設(shè)置或重置,或者直到可選的時間終止,如下圖所示。釋義:程序執(zhí)行這一指令時,在5s內(nèi)等待輸入口IoDin[15]被設(shè)置為TRUE。等待時間無效值:時間無限長。3.4.6數(shù)字量輸入輸出指令2.DOUT.Set將數(shù)字輸出端口設(shè)置為TRUE或者FALSE持續(xù)一段時間,可選參數(shù)設(shè)置脈沖是否在程序停止時能夠被中斷,如果可選參數(shù)沒有被設(shè)置,那么該指令自動默認(rèn)可選參為FALSE,如下圖所示。3.4.6數(shù)字量輸入輸出指令2.DOUT.Set釋義:程序執(zhí)行這一指令時,若在5s內(nèi)等待輸入口IoDin[15]被設(shè)置為TRUE,則輸出端口IoDout[15]被設(shè)置為TRUE,程序繼續(xù)運(yùn)行;超過等待時間后,產(chǎn)生錯誤;若時間被設(shè)置為無效值,則程序一直等待下去,直到輸入口IoDin[15]被設(shè)置為TRUE。等待時間無效值:時間無限長。3.4.6數(shù)字量輸入輸出指令3.DOUT.Connect用狀態(tài)變量來連接數(shù)字量輸出,如下圖所示。釋義:當(dāng)系統(tǒng)狀態(tài)為ROBOT_MOVING或者CURRENT_PROGRAM_RUNNING時,輸出端口IoDout[15]被設(shè)置為TRUE,否則輸出端口IoDout[15]被設(shè)置FALSE。3.4.6數(shù)字量輸入輸出指令4.DOUT.Pulse將數(shù)字輸出端口設(shè)置為TRUE或者FALSE持續(xù)一段時間,可選參數(shù)設(shè)置脈沖是否在程序停止時能夠被中斷,如果可選參數(shù)沒有被設(shè)置,那么該指令自動默認(rèn)可選參數(shù)為FALSE,如下圖所示。3.4.6數(shù)字量輸入輸出指令4.DOUT.Pulse釋義:該程序表示數(shù)字輸出端口dout0將被設(shè)置為TRUE,如果程序沒有被中斷,那么5秒后數(shù)字輸出端口dout0被設(shè)置為FALSE。如果在5秒內(nèi)程序被中斷,那么數(shù)字輸出端口dout0輸出FALSE,程序重新運(yùn)行后數(shù)字輸出端口dout0重新被設(shè)置為TRUE直到剩余的時間結(jié)束。3.4.6數(shù)字量輸入輸出指令4.DOUT.Pulse可選參數(shù)pauseAtinterrut為TRUE:程序中斷運(yùn)行,重啟運(yùn)行后,在剩余時間內(nèi)輸出端口dout0保持中斷前的數(shù)值;可選參數(shù)pauseAtinterrut為FALSE:程序中斷運(yùn)行,輸出端口dout0保持中斷前的數(shù)值直到時間結(jié)束。3.4.6數(shù)字量輸入輸出指令5.DINW.WaitBit等待直到一個輸入字指定位被設(shè)置或重置,如下圖所示。釋義:等待dinw0的第7位被置為TRUE。3.4.6數(shù)字量輸入輸出指令6.DINW.Wait這個指令會一直等待直到輸入字適合設(shè)定值,或者直到可選的時間超時了,如下圖所示。3.4.6數(shù)字量輸入輸出指令7.DOUTW.Set設(shè)置輸出字為指定的值,如下圖所示。釋義:設(shè)定doutw0值為:16#0002。3.4.7模擬量輸入輸出指令1.AIN.WaitLess該指令功能是等待直到模擬量輸入值小于指定的值,或者直至可選的時間超時,如下圖所示。釋義:等待模擬量輸入值ain0<10。3.4.7模擬量輸入輸出指令2.AIN.WaitGreater該指令功能是等待直到模擬量輸入值大于指定的值,或者直至可選的時間超時,如下圖所示。釋義:等待模擬量輸入值

ain0>10。3.4.7模擬量輸入輸出指令3.AIN.WaitInside這指令功能是等待直到模擬量輸入值在一個數(shù)值區(qū)間內(nèi)或者直至可選的時間超時,如下圖所示釋義:等待模擬量輸入值

0<ain0<10。3.4.7模擬量輸入輸出指令4.AIN.WaitOutside這指令功能是等待直到模擬量輸入值在一個數(shù)值區(qū)間外,或者直至可選的時間超時,如下圖所示釋義:等待模擬量

溫馨提示

  • 1. 本站所有資源如無特殊說明,都需要本地電腦安裝OFFICE2007和PDF閱讀器。圖紙軟件為CAD,CAXA,PROE,UG,SolidWorks等.壓縮文件請下載最新的WinRAR軟件解壓。
  • 2. 本站的文檔不包含任何第三方提供的附件圖紙等,如果需要附件,請聯(lián)系上傳者。文件的所有權(quán)益歸上傳用戶所有。
  • 3. 本站RAR壓縮包中若帶圖紙,網(wǎng)頁內(nèi)容里面會有圖紙預(yù)覽,若沒有圖紙預(yù)覽就沒有圖紙。
  • 4. 未經(jīng)權(quán)益所有人同意不得將文件中的內(nèi)容挪作商業(yè)或盈利用途。
  • 5. 人人文庫網(wǎng)僅提供信息存儲空間,僅對用戶上傳內(nèi)容的表現(xiàn)方式做保護(hù)處理,對用戶上傳分享的文檔內(nèi)容本身不做任何修改或編輯,并不能對任何下載內(nèi)容負(fù)責(zé)。
  • 6. 下載文件中如有侵權(quán)或不適當(dāng)內(nèi)容,請與我們聯(lián)系,我們立即糾正。
  • 7. 本站不保證下載資源的準(zhǔn)確性、安全性和完整性, 同時也不承擔(dān)用戶因使用這些下載資源對自己和他人造成任何形式的傷害或損失。

評論

0/150

提交評論